One of the primary reasons for the growing preference for metal roofing is its exceptional durability. Unlike traditional roofing materials such as asphalt shingles or wood, metal roofs can withstand extreme weather conditions, including heavy rains, strong winds, and snow accumulation. This resilience translates into a longer lifespan, often lasting 40 to 70 years compared to 15 to 30 years for conventional roofs. With many modern metal roofing suppliers offering warranties of 30 years or more, property owners can have peace of mind knowing that their investment is well protected.
